Geometry for CH5N3S (Hydrazinecarbothioamide) 1A C1

1910171554
InChI=1S/CH5N3S/c2-1(5)4-3/h3H2,(H3,2,4,5) INChIKey=BRWIZMBXBAOCCF-UHFFFAOYSA-N

mPW1PW91/6-311G*


Point group is C1
Atom Internal Principal
x (Å) y (Å) z (Å)   a (Å) b (Å) c (Å)
H1 -0.6105 -1.6763 0.0005   0.6079 -1.6771 0.0192
N2 -0.8579 -0.6996 -0.0013   0.8568 -0.7009 0.0070
S3 1.7559 -0.3540 0.0003   -1.7565 -0.3512 0.0027
C4 0.1716 0.1863 -0.0003   -0.1713 0.1865 -0.0024
H5 -1.1651 1.7176 -0.0002   1.1678 1.7157 -0.0180
H6 0.5300 2.1728 0.0006   -0.5266 2.1735 -0.0235
N7 -0.1880 1.4749 -0.0002   0.1902 1.4745 -0.0161
H8 -2.6585 -0.6011 0.8272   2.6570 -0.5961 0.8358
H9 -2.6608 -0.6014 -0.8244   2.6605 -0.6145 -0.8157
N10 -2.1769 -0.2704 0.0006   2.1765 -0.2738 0.0053
